Oscar Apfel (Director)
Apfel, Oscar C., director, Fox; b. and educ, Cleveland, O.; stage career, producer and director Chicago Opera House, Detroit, Cleveland, Pittsburgh, Buffalo; m. p. career, Edison (Aida, Foul Play, Corsican Brothers), Reliance (Ashes, Success, Man Outside and Glow Worm), Pathé, (Last Volunteer, Meshes of Her Hair), Lasky (Squaw Man, Ghost Breaker, Broken Law, Soldier’s Oath, Cameo Kirby), Morosco (Kilmeny, Peer Gynt), Fox (Little Gypsy, Fighting Blood, Man of Sorrow, Battle of Hearts, Man from Bitter Roots, End of the Trail, etc.); at present in charge of Fox Studio, Los Angeles.
